黑狐家游戏

数据库和数据仓库的区别是什么,联系是什么意思,数据库和数据仓库的区别是什么,联系是什么

欧气 5 0

标题:数据库与数据仓库的差异与联系

本文详细探讨了数据库和数据仓库的区别与联系,数据库主要用于事务处理和实时数据访问,强调数据的准确性和一致性;而数据仓库则侧重于数据分析和决策支持,对大规模历史数据进行整合和处理,尽管它们在目标、结构和使用场景等方面存在明显差异,但也存在紧密联系,共同为企业的信息管理和决策提供支持。

一、引言

在当今数字化时代,数据已成为企业的重要资产,为了有效地管理和利用数据,数据库和数据仓库这两个概念应运而生,它们在企业的数据管理体系中都扮演着重要的角色,但却有着不同的特点和用途。

二、数据库与数据仓库的区别

(一)目标不同

数据库的主要目标是支持事务处理,确保数据的准确性、一致性和完整性,它用于存储和管理日常业务操作所需的实时数据,例如订单记录、客户信息等,而数据仓库的目标是为数据分析和决策支持提供服务,它存储的是历史数据,经过整合和处理,以便进行复杂的查询和分析。

(二)结构不同

数据库通常采用关系型模型,数据以表格的形式组织,通过关联关系来表示数据之间的关系,这种结构适合于事务处理,因为它能够快速地执行查询和更新操作,数据仓库则通常采用多维模型,数据以多维数组的形式组织,通过维度和度量来表示数据的特征和度量,这种结构适合于数据分析,因为它能够方便地进行聚合和钻取操作。

(三)数据来源不同

数据库中的数据主要来自于业务系统的实时数据,例如销售系统、财务系统等,这些数据通常是结构化的,并且具有较高的一致性和准确性,数据仓库中的数据则来自于多个数据源,包括业务系统、外部数据等,这些数据可能是结构化的,也可能是非结构化的,需要进行清洗和转换才能进入数据仓库。

(四)使用场景不同

数据库主要用于事务处理,例如订单处理、库存管理等,它需要保证数据的实时性和准确性,以支持业务的正常运行,数据仓库则主要用于数据分析和决策支持,例如市场分析、销售预测等,它需要对大量的历史数据进行分析,以发现潜在的趋势和规律。

三、数据库与数据仓库的联系

(一)数据共享

数据库和数据仓库都需要存储和管理数据,因此它们之间存在数据共享的需求,数据库中的实时数据可以定期加载到数据仓库中,以便进行分析和决策支持,数据仓库中的分析结果也可以反馈到数据库中,以影响业务决策。

(二)数据清洗和转换

无论是数据库还是数据仓库,都需要对数据进行清洗和转换,以确保数据的质量和一致性,在数据仓库中,由于数据来源的多样性和复杂性,数据清洗和转换的工作更加繁重。

(三)数据存储和管理

数据库和数据仓库都需要对数据进行存储和管理,因此它们在数据存储和管理方面存在一些相似之处,它们都需要考虑数据的安全性、完整性和可用性等问题。

(四)数据分析和决策支持

数据库和数据仓库的最终目的都是为了支持数据分析和决策支持,虽然它们在数据结构和使用场景等方面存在差异,但它们都可以为企业提供有价值的信息和决策支持。

四、结论

数据库和数据仓库是企业数据管理体系中两个重要的组成部分,它们在目标、结构、数据来源和使用场景等方面存在明显的差异,但也存在紧密的联系,在实际应用中,企业需要根据自己的业务需求和数据特点,选择合适的数据库或数据仓库解决方案,或者将两者结合起来使用,以实现最佳的效果。

标签: #数据库 #数据仓库 #区别 #联系

黑狐家游戏
  • 评论列表

留言评论